A C# programmer is a software developer who builds applications, services, and systems using the C# language and the .NET ecosystem, typically for desktop, web, cloud, mobile, and game development projects. C# developers write maintainable object-oriented code, integrate APIs, manage databases, and ship production software across enterprise and consumer use cases. Hiring a skilled C# programmer gives your business access to one of the most established languages backing mission-critical business systems, SaaS platforms, and Unity-powered games.
A C# developer turns specifications into working software. They architect solutions, write clean code, debug performance issues, and ship features that hit business requirements. Whether you need a Windows desktop tool, an ASP.NET Core web API, a Blazor application, or a Unity game, a competent C# specialist owns the technical execution from setup to deployment.
Common deliverables include backend services, RESTful APIs, microservices, console utilities, WPF or WinForms desktop applications, Xamarin or .NET MAUI mobile apps, Azure-hosted cloud workloads, and Unity game scripts. Many C# experts also handle database design, unit testing, CI/CD pipeline configuration, and code reviews for existing .NET codebases.
Strong C# programmers work fluently across the Microsoft developer stack and adjacent open-source tooling. Expect proficiency in Visual Studio, Visual Studio Code, JetBrains Rider, and Git. On the framework side, .NET 6, .NET 7, and .NET 8 are the modern targets, with ASP.NET Core for web work, Entity Framework Core for data access, and MediatR or MassTransit for messaging patterns.
Game-focused C# developers rely on Unity and its scripting API. Cloud-focused developers use Azure SDKs, ARM or Bicep templates, and Application Insights for telemetry. Testing, mocking, and benchmarking tools such as xUnit, FluentAssertions, and BenchmarkDotNet round out a senior toolkit.
C# powers software across regulated and high-throughput industries. Financial services firms use C# for trading systems, risk engines, and reporting platforms. Healthcare, logistics, and manufacturing companies build line-of-business applications, ERP integrations, and warehouse management tools on .NET. SaaS startups ship multi-tenant web platforms with ASP.NET Core, while game studios and indie developers use C# inside Unity for mobile, console, and PC titles. Government, education, and enterprise IT departments also rely heavily on .NET for internal tooling and secure system integrations.
Look for evidence of production work in the specific area you need. A backend developer should show shipped APIs, database schemas, and an understanding of asynchronous programming, dependency injection, and SOLID principles. A Unity developer should demonstrate playable builds, performance profiling, and clean component architecture. Review GitHub repositories, ask for code samples, and check for familiarity with version control workflows, automated testing, and code review practices.

Timelines depend on scope. A small bug fix or script can be completed in a day or two, while a full ASP.NET Core web application with database, authentication, and deployment usually runs across several weeks. Game projects in Unity and enterprise integrations often span months and benefit from milestone-based delivery.
The terms overlap heavily. C# is the primary programming language, while .NET is the runtime and framework that C# typically targets. Most C# programmers are also .NET developers, though some specialize in specific stacks like Unity for games or Xamarin and MAUI for mobile.
